Before the workshop got underway we asked everyone what sparked their interest in signing up for the class. So many said they wanted to bring more levity and laughter to their lives - that they knew laughter is great medicine, they just weren’t sure how to create more of it on a daily basis.
So we spent time talking about the benefits of intentional laughter and how ‘motion creates emotion’. Laughter Yoga is based on the concept that the body doesn’t know the difference between real laughter and simulated laughter, that encouraging laughter through playfulness and eye-contact ends up in spontaneous laughter that just feels, well, good!
There were two mother-daughter groups there and we talked about how laughter can shift family dynamics by laughing together in a positive way. Laughter Yoga can shift perspectives which helps alleviate anger, depression and anxiety. And as Martha says, that’s a good thing! A very good, very good thing!
